The S3C64XX series has a new TCFG divider setting to allow the clock directly through, which means that we need to update the pwm-clock code to cope with this. Add <mach/pwm-clock.h> containing the specific code to deal with the TCFG divider settings and provide any other per-arch data that the pwm-clock driver needs to function.
